Job Title: Mechanical InstallerLocation: Richmond, VAJob Type: Direct HireSalary: Up to $72,800.00 (Depending on Experience)
Overview
We are seeking a skilled Mechanical Installer to support a full-service contracting operation specializing in heavy equipment, lifting systems, and customized mechanical solutions. This role ensures all work is performed safely, efficiently, and to high-quality standards.Essential Functions:
- Install fluid power systems, electrical controls, heavy lift systems, and rail drive systems.
- Complete daily assignments following team briefings.
- Collaborate with production and engineering teams to ensure quality output.
- Minimize downtime by maintaining readiness of tools, parts, and equipment.
- Accurately document all tasks in a clear and organized manner.
- Prioritize emergency repair requests as directed by management.
- Follow all safety regulations and maintain an orderly work environment.
- Participate in team-based projects to complete repairs and maintenance.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
- Travel: Approximately 15%
- Minimum 5 years of hands-on maintenance experience with heavy equipment (e.g., cranes, trailers, tracked machinery).
- At least 5 years of experience in two or more additional technical areas (hydraulics, electronics, small engines, HVAC, etc.).
- High School Diploma/GED plus trade school, dealership, or factory technical training equivalent to an associates degree.
- Strong results-oriented mindset with the ability to convey urgency when needed.
- Ability to work under pressure and meet deadlines.
- Strong communication and organizational skills.
- Proficient computer skills.
- Ability to read, write, and speak English.
- Frequent bending, twisting, stooping, walking, standing, kneeling, climbing, and carrying materials.
- Ability to lift up to 50 lbs regularly.
- Ability to work outdoors in various weather conditions.
- Ability to work extended hours as needed.
- Valid drivers license with a clean driving record.
- Technical training or certifications related to heavy equipment maintenance
- Additional certifications may be required based on job assignments.
